These results are from a self-screening tool only and may not be accurate. They are significantly influenced by your device volume settings, headphone quality, background noise levels, and how you respond to each tone. This test does not use clinically calibrated equipment and does not meet the standards required for a formal audiological assessment.
Results should not be used for medical decisions. If you have any concerns about your hearing — or if this screening indicates any level of difficulty — please consult a qualified audiologist or ENT specialist for a proper clinical evaluation.
